The average maintenance service for an HVAC system takes between 1 and 2 hours. HVAC maintenance covers a broad range of services from seasonal tune-ups to duct cleaning and repairs. The exact duration depends on the condition of your system and the work it needs.
Here are some examples of common HVAC maintenance steps and how long you can expect a technician to be on-site.
How Long Does an AC Tune-Up Take?
An AC tune-up usually takes 45 minutes to 1 hour. This work would include cleaning the system, checking refrigerant levels, lubricating moving parts, inspecting the electrical connections, and testing the system’s performance.
How Long Does a Furnace Service Take?
Servicing your furnace takes around 30 minutes to 1 hour. A technician will clean the burners, check the heat exchanger for cracks, and measure the gas pressure. They will also test safety controls and performance.
How Long Does It Take to Clean Central Air Ducts?
Duct cleaning can take anywhere from 2 to 4 hours, depending on the size and complexity of your HVAC system. Your technician will use specialized vacuums and agitation brushes to remove dust, allergens, and other contaminants.
How Long Does It Take to Replace or Clean an Air Filter?
Filter cleaning or replacement is typically included in a tune-up. Replacing a disposable filter is a quick job that takes around 5 minutes. Cleaning a filter takes a little longer, but no more than 10 minutes.
Filters are crucial for clean air and energy efficiency. A professional will ensure that any replacement filters meet the specifications of your central air system.
How Long Does it Take to Clean a Condenser Coil?
The condenser coil is located in the outdoor unit of your HVAC system. Your technician will use a specialized coil cleaner and water to remove dirt and debris. Regular cleaning is included with seasonal maintenance. It helps to improve airflow and efficiency. Your system will maintain temperatures consistently and use less energy when the condenser coil is clean.
How Long Does it Take to Repair an HVAC Refrigerant Leak?
A refrigerant leak could take as little as 2 hours, or up to 6 hours or more. This process includes a few steps, including locating the leak, repairing the source, and recharging the system. The time it takes to complete this work depends exclusively on the leak’s location and severity.

How Do I Know When It’s Time for HVAC Maintenance?
Energy Star and HVAC professionals recommend that you have your HVAC system cleaned and tuned up every six months. Schedule service for your AC system in spring, and your heating system in fall. If you have a heat pump that provides heating and cooling, it should also get a tune-up in the spring and fall.
What are the Signs That I Need HVAC Maintenance?
Aside from timing, the signs you need HVAC maintenance include:
- Low or inconsistent airflow.
- Poor temperature control.
- Excessively high or low humidity.
- Unusual noises or odors from your HVAC equipment.
- Your HVAC system doesn’t turn on or works intermittently.
- Your thermostat doesn’t reflect the temperature you feel.
- You are generally uncomfortable despite running the AC or heating.
